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Upton (Merseyside) to Dunton Green start from as little as £19.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Upton (Merseyside) to Dunton Green start from £80.50 one way, or £80.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Upton (Merseyside) to Dunton Green are available for £114.20 one way, or £191.70 return

Facilities and Amenities

For those looking to purchase tickets, it's important to note that Upton (Merseyside) station doesn't have a ticket office or ticket machines. You will need to purchase your tickets online or at an alternative station if you prefer collecting them in-person. The station is equipped with an induction loop to assist individuals with hearing impairments, which can be valuable for receiving station announcements.

Step-free access is available, but with limitations. Platform 1 has a ramp with steps that are not suitable for wheelchairs, while Platform 2 can be accessed via a steep gradient with handrails. For those needing assistance, the Passenger Assist service is available if booked in advance. While there are no staffed help points or seating in waiting rooms, there is a seating area available.

Other facilities such as toilets, refreshment options, and bike storage are not available, so it's best to plan accordingly. If you rely on Wi-Fi or need to use a payphone, you'll have to look for those services elsewhere, as they are not provided. For lost property inquiries, you can contact Transport for Wales.

Travel Connections

When it comes to onward travel, Upton is seamlessly connected to various modes of transport. The bus stops can be conveniently found across the road from the station and to the left, making it easy to catch a local bus to your next destination. If the trains aren’t running, a rail replacement service operates from a local bus stop nearby. Although there is no capability for hiring bicycles directly from the station, bringing your own might be a good idea if you're looking to explore the surrounding areas.

Facilities at Dunton Green Train Station

Dunton Green station caters to its passengers with several key facilities, despite the absence of a ticket office. Travelers can purchase tickets from available machines or even collect tickets bought online, making travel planning a breeze. Located conveniently by the entrance to platform 1, these machines are accessible to all.

For those requiring specific assistance, there are helpful features like accessible ticket machines, induction loops, and ramps for train access. The station maintains a secure atmosphere with CCTV coverage, though it lacks certain conveniences such as accessible toilets, waiting rooms, and staff support on-site.

The car park at Dunton Green, operated by APCOA Parking, offers 26 spaces, including two accessible ones. The parking rates are quite reasonable—with options from daily to annual passes. Although there is no provision for refreshments or waiting areas, the station's efficient layout ensures that travelers have quick and easy access to transport without unnecessary delays.
